Visited the Mill for their new addition, the tapas & wine bar. AMAZING! I had the filet mignon, truffle fries, white wine sangria, & s'mores charcuterie board. The filet mignon sis served on a 750 degree black stone for you to cook to your liking... aka perfection! The steak was tender, juicy, & well seasoned. It is served with chimichurri and garlic aioli. The truffle fries were fresh and hot with garlic aioli on the side. White wine sangria was refreshing and delicious! The s'mores charcuterie board was the perfect addition to a wonderful evening with friends. Definitely recommend the Mill bakery's BLTA during the day, but this new addition is great for an evening out with friends and good conversation!
